GSK reported Q1 2026 adjusted earnings per share (EPS) of $0.465,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.4478 by 3.84%. Revenue data was not available for this period. Following the announcement, GSK shares edged up 0.16%, reflecting cautious investor optimism about the EPS beat despite limited top-line disclosure.

The modest stock reaction (+0.16%) indicates that the EPS beat was largely anticipated and that the absence of revenue data left some uncertainty. Analysts are likely to focus on upcoming quarterly reports for clearer top-line trends. The EPS surprise may prompt upward revisions to near-term estimates, but sustained growth depends on commercial execution and pipeline progress. Key areas to watch include Shingrix sales trends, HIV therapy market share, and regulatory decisions on key pipeline candidates. Additionally, GSK’s ability to manage litigation risks and generic competition will be closely monitored. While the quarter’s results demonstrate operational resilience, a fuller assessment requires revenue disclosure and margin details.
